On Sat, 2005-03-19 at 07:20 -0800, Deekshit M wrote: > Hi, > I wanted to know, if I remove a page from a notebook > will it DESTROY the child for the page also ? Yes, but you can avoid it by increasing the reference count before to remove the page. -- Iago Rubio
